FS: '94 Peavey Foundation-5 ~NICE!!~ LOWERED AGAIN!!

A very nice example of fine USA Craftsmanship by the one and only Peavey Co of America!
This is a 1994 model, Serial# 0654xxxx.

FEATURES for THIS bass:
Alder body
Bilaminated eastern maple neck
Maple fingerboard
"12 radius with 21 nickel-silver frets
1.8" width Graphlon topnut
2 Super Ferrite single-coil pickups w/pickup rings
Passive two volume, one tone controls
Adjustable thick steel bridge, nice!
Chrome hardware
Speed dial knobs
34" scale; 8lb13oz
Extra deep fore-arm and rib-cage contour
Maxium comfort!

New DR strings, 45-125, New Switchcraft barrel jack. Era-corect speed knobs. Two of the tuners look to have been professionally repaired at the key/shaft, see pic.

The 2-pc laminated Maple neck, w/some flaming, shows little signs of wear around the lower fb edge, as some of the clear has rubbed off, (barely noticeable.); 2-pc Alder body has a few nicks around the bottom edge, see pics. Otherwise, paint is in good condition; Frets are in great condition. Looks like they have been leveled but, if you are a perfectionist, maybe use a crowning . Gets PERFECT intonation otherwise.

There are 3 archived manuals from Peavey. After some research, here is the correct one: MANUAL

Pickups are a transition from between the early Super Ferrites and the 1995 4-tab pups. They have the rings for mounting/adjusting, but have plain covers that only say Peavey on them. (Ferrites w/plain covers or Cirrus-type VFL's?) Either way, they sound EXACTLY like the SF's from my Dyna bass on passive. No Case, but will be packed well.
